Game Overview

The Kiwis claimed the toss and chose to field initially. England started their batting with J. Smith and B. Duckett opening.

Early dismissals left the English side under pressure. Duckett fell early, taken by Latham off the bowler. Smith was next to go, caught by the fielder off Foulkes.

Joe Root and Bethell then stepped in to stabilize the innings. Root batted positively, hitting fours and keeping the scoreboard moving.

At the end of the first ten overs, England stood at 49 for 2. The Kiwis kept command during the early phase of the match.
